DNS_PROBE_FINISHED_NXDOMAIN网站报错
在上网冲浪的过程中,我们可能会遇到各种各样的网络问题,其中一个常见的问题是DNS_PROBE_FINISHED_NXDOMAIN错误,这个错误通常表示浏览器无法解析您正在访问的网站的域名,从而导致网页无法加载,本文将详细介绍如何修复DNS_PROBE_FINISHED_NXDOMAIN错误,帮助您解决问题。
了解DNS_PROBE_FINISHED_NXDOMAIN错误
DNS_PROBE_FINISHED_NXDOMAIN错误是由于DNS(域名系统)无法将您输入的域名解析为对应的IP地址所导致的,当浏览器尝试访问一个网站时,它会向DNS服务器发送请求,以获取该网站域名对应的IP地址,如果DNS服务器无法返回正确的IP地址,浏览器就会收到DNS_PROBE_FINISHED_NXDOMAIN错误。
解决DNS_PROBE_FINISHED_NXDOMAIN错误的方法
1、清除DNS缓存
有时,DNS缓存中的旧数据可能导致DNS_PROBE_FINISHED_NXDOMAIN错误,您可以尝试清除DNS缓存来解决此问题,以下是在Windows和macOS系统中清除DNS缓存的方法:
(1)Windows系统
打开命令提示符(按Win+R键,输入cmd,然后按Enter键),在命令提示符中输入以下命令:
ipconfig /flushdns
按Enter键执行命令,等待命令执行完成。
(2)macOS系统
打开终端(可以在Spotlight搜索中输入“Terminal”来找到),在终端中输入以下命令:
sudo killall -HUP mDNSResponder
按Enter键执行命令,等待命令执行完成。
2、更改DNS服务器设置
如果您知道某个DNS服务器导致了DNS_PROBE_FINISHED_NXDOMAIN错误,您可以尝试更改为您的网络提供商提供的DNS服务器,以下是如何在Windows和macOS系统中更改DNS服务器设置的方法:
(1)Windows系统
1、打开“控制面板”。
2、点击“网络和Internet”。
3、点击“网络和共享中心”。
4、在左侧菜单中,点击“更改适配器设置”。
5、右键点击您正在使用的网络连接,然后选择“属性”。
6、在“网络”选项卡中,双击“Internet协议版本4(TCP/IPv4)”。
7、选择“使用下面的DNS服务器地址”,然后输入新的首选DNS服务器和备用DNS服务器地址。
8、点击“确定”保存设置。
(2)macOS系统
1、打开“系统偏好设置”。
2、点击“网络”。
3、在左侧菜单中,选择您正在使用的网络连接。
4、点击“高级”按钮。
5、切换到“DNS”选项卡。
6、点击左下角的“+”按钮,添加新的DNS服务器地址,您可以使用公共DNS服务器,如谷歌的8.8.8.8和8.8.4.4,或者您的网络提供商提供的DNS服务器地址。
7、点击“确定”保存设置。
3、检查防火墙设置
有时,防火墙或安全软件可能会阻止您访问某些网站,导致DNS_PROBE_FINISHED_NXDOMAIN错误,您可以尝试暂时禁用防火墙或安全软件,然后重新访问网站看看问题是否得到解决,请注意,禁用防火墙或安全软件可能会降低您的计算机安全性,因此请在解决问题后务必重新启用它们。
相关问题与解答
1、为什么我需要清除DNS缓存?
答:DNS缓存用于存储已解析的域名和IP地址,以便快速访问,有时候缓存中的数据可能已经过期或损坏,导致DNS_PROBE_FINISHED_NXDOMAIN错误,清除DNS缓存可以确保浏览器使用最新的DNS信息来解析域名。
2、我该如何知道是哪个DNS服务器导致了错误?
答:您可以使用在线工具,如WhatIsMyIPAddress(https://www.whatismyipaddress.com/)或DnsblChecker(https://dnsbl.checkdnsblock.com/),来查询您的IP地址是否在已知的阻止列表中,如果是,那么可能是该阻止列表中的DNS服务器导致了错误,您可以尝试更换为其他DNS服务器来解决此问题。
原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/226396.html